Kafr Kammā
City in Northern, Israel
Overview
Kafr Kammā is a picturesque village in Israel's Northern District, best known for its Circassian heritage and welcoming atmosphere. Visitors can explore unique museums, traditional stone houses, and enjoy the scenic rural landscape.
